CAMP SIONGCO, Maguindanao – An Army ordnance expert was slightly injured when an improvised bomb
he was deactivating went off Sunday morning, the Army said.
Capt. Arvin
John Encinas, speaking for the 6th Infantry Division, did not identify
the injured members of Army Explosive and Ordnance Disposal Unit but said the
officer is now out of danger.
Earlier in the
day, soldiers discovered a suspected IED in Barangay Kuloy, Shariff Aguak,
Maguindanao and were trying to deactivate the ordnance when it went off at
11:30 a.m.
